Website Amazon (China) Holding Company

DESCRIPTION

International Consumer Legal is seeking a talented individual to fill the position of senior investigator in CN Legal team to conduct offline investigation of abusers on Amazon’s worldwide marketplaces and bring them for prosecution by CN law enforcement. The position will be based in Shanghai, China with major responsibilities as follows:

· Conduct offline investigations with or without support from outside counsels or private investigators on counterfeits, fraudsters and other abusers on Amazon’s worldwide marketplaces.
· Work closely with various internal and external stakeholders to collect evidence through investigation, interview, analysis and other effective means to achieve the result of successful prosecution of the abusers by CN Law Enforcement.
· Maintain close relationship with law enforcement agencies and industry associations in CN to develop expertise in tackling marketplace abuses to effectively drive investigation result.
· Advise internal stakeholders on loopholes, risks and improvement opportunities in current working processes based on the investigation results and work closely with Business to close such loopholes.
· Cooperate with PR, PP and other functional teams to launch government or media campaign to deliver strong messages against bad actions and promote Amazon’s image in tackling marketplace abuses.
· Manage and supervise junior team members’ work to achieve investigation result.
· Handle other work assigned by the line manager.

BASIC QUALIFICATIONS

· 10+ years’ experience in investigation or persecution of crimes or violations included but not limited to briberies, unfair competition, counterfeits, frauds and marketplaces abuses;
· Self-motivated and are able to conduct investigation independently;
· Has a strong ability in information collection, conducting fact-based analysis, logic thinking and making judgmental decisions;
· With high ethical standards, self-discipline and has a good sense of confidentiality;
· A good team player, strong in communication and coordination.

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S

· A CN background and good network with law enforcement authorities, e.g., Public Security Bureau (“PSB”), State Administration for Market Regulation (“SAMR”), General Administration of Customs (“GAC”), PRC Courts and etc.;
· Candidate used to work in PSP, Interpol or enforcement team in a MNC or an internet marketplace is preferred;
· English proficiency is not a must but strongly preferred;
· Knowledge of PRC Law and law enforcement practice is a plus.
